Site icon Gizmoids

Что такое JSON и XML

Что такое JSON и XML

JavaScript-Object-Notation плюс XML-формат представляют из-себя форматы передачи информацией, что задействуются для пересылки сведений между различными программами. Эти-форматы задействуются во веб-разработке, связке систем, использовании со API плюс сохранении структурированных данных. Основная функция указанных структур заключается в следующем, с-целью поддержать ясный а-также стандартизированный способ описания данных.

В онлайн среде сведения обязаны передаваться для пользовательскими-системами плюс серверными-частями, при-этом еще для различными сервисами. В-рамках прикладных примерах и практических разборах, включая https://moreleto-anapa.ru/, регулярно демонстрируется, как JSON а-также XML задействуются для обеспечения передачи информацией, согласования информации плюс связи среди системами.

Каков означает JSON

JSON-формат, либо JavaScript Object Notation, образует собой простой стандарт данных, построенный на-основе схеме структур а-также массивов. Данный-формат использует 1xbet текстовый вид, он удобно воспринимается и интерпретируется одновременно человеком, так а-также программами. JSON активно задействуется во web-приложениях а-также API-интерфейсах.

Сведения в JSON представлены во виде комбинаций key-value. Ключ задает собой обозначение поля, при-этом содержимое имеет-возможность выступать символьным-значением, числовым-типом, boolean значением, списком либо вложенным структурой. Данная схема создает этот-формат удобным с-целью сохранения а-также пересылки информации.

JSON-формат выделяется краткостью плюс простотой. Данный-формат не требует трудных условий оформления, вследствие-этого формат проще задействовать при сравнении через альтернативными структурами. Это создает его распространенным решением 1хбет с-целью нынешних платформ.

Какое означает XML

XML-формат, или расширяемый Markup язык, образует собой стандарт разметки, он задействуется для сохранения а-также отправки информации. Он основан на использовании тегов, что описывают схему данных. XML-формат позволяет формировать собственные теги и определять тегов содержимое.

Данные в Extensible-Markup-Language помещаются внутрь теги, которые включают начальную и финальную часть. Данная схема создает XML значительно строгим а-также строгим. XML-формат задействуется в многочисленных платформах, в-которых нужна четкое задание схемы информации 1х бет.

XML-формат выделяется адаптивностью а-также расширяемостью. XML помогает задавать сложные структуры и задействовать параметры ради описания данных. Данный-фактор делает формат удобным с-целью случаев, где необходима строгая схема данных.

Главные расхождения JSON плюс XML

JSON-формат а-также XML закрывают похожую задачу, но имеют разные принципы к описанию информации. JSON использует намного понятный синтаксис а-также меньший-объем знаков, что формирует его компактным. XML-формат предполагает увеличенное-число дополнительных частей, данный-фактор повышает объем данных.

JSON-формат удобнее разбирается и оперативнее обрабатывается во большинстве актуальных сервисов. XML-формат, со свою роль, предоставляет более-широкие средств ради описания организации и контроля данных. Подбор 1xbet среди форматами формируется с-учетом условий отдельной среды.

Кроме-того отличается способ обработки со данными. JavaScript-Object-Notation регулярнее применяется в онлайн-сервисах а-также интерфейсах-API, при-этом как XML-формат применяется для бизнес решениях, описаниях плюс передаче упорядоченной сведениями.

Схема JavaScript-Object-Notation

JavaScript-Object-Notation формируется на-основе объектов и наборов. Структура обозначает по-сути набор связок «ключ–значение», обернутых внутрь curly скобки. Набор обозначает собой список данных, обернутых внутрь служебные brackets.

Отдельное значение внутри JavaScript-Object-Notation способно быть простым либо сложным. Базовые 1хбет элементы охватывают текст, показатели и булевы параметры. Сложные значения содержат массивы и дочерние структуры. Данная схема помогает представлять сложные информацию.

JSON не содержит пояснения а-также жесткую типовую-проверку, данный-фактор упрощает JSON задействование. При-этом такой-подход предполагает контроля при взаимодействии через информацией, для-того-чтобы исключить неточностей.

Структура Extensible-Markup-Language

XML-формат использует многоуровневую структуру, базирующуюся на-основе вложенных элементах. Каждый тег получает обозначение плюс способен 1х бет хранить информацию либо вложенные теги. Такая-структура позволяет описывать развитые структуры информации.

Элементы XML способны включать параметры, что уточняют информацию. Параметры помещаются на-уровне начального элемента плюс формируют расширенный слой уточнения.

XML-формат требует жесткого выполнения условий записи. Любые блоки должны быть оформлены, и схема должна считаться корректной. Такая-особенность формирует формат более строгим, но обеспечивает стабильность информации.

Области-применения JSON-формата

JSON широко задействуется во веб-разработке. Данный-формат 1xbet используется для передачи данных для приложением а-также серверной-частью, а также с-целью использования со интерфейсами-API. Из-за данной понятности он считается стандартом для современных приложениях.

JavaScript-Object-Notation используется в мобильных решениях, системах аналитики а-также подключении систем. Он помогает оперативно передавать данные плюс интерпретировать данные без многоэтапных конвертаций.

Дополнительно JSON применяется с-целью сохранения настроек и данных. JSON структура создает формат удобным ради сохранения настроек а-также данных дальнейшего 1хбет использования.

Использование XML-формата

XML применяется во системах, где необходима четкая организация данных. Данный-формат задействуется в enterprise платформах, обмене документами и связке различных сервисов.

XML-формат регулярно применяется в стандартах передачи данными, например как служебные структуры, документы плюс отчеты. XML расширяемость дает-возможность подстраивать формат под разные задачи.

Также XML-формат задействуется в решениях, в-которых важна контроль информации. Имеются служебные структуры, что дают-возможность проверять правильность схемы а-также данных.

Преимущества а-также минусы

JSON-формат имеет ряд преимуществ, такие-как легкость, малый-объем а-также эффективность обработки. JSON удобен для специалистов и эффективно подходит с-целью нынешних сервисов. При-этом 1х бет данного-формата возможности задания структуры менее-широкие.

XML-формат предоставляет намного расширенные средства с-целью описания данных. XML поддерживает схемы, свойства а-также формальную схему. Данный-фактор формирует XML подходящим ради развитых платформ, но расширяет объем сведений а-также сложность обработки.

Выбор для JSON-форматом и XML-форматом формируется на-основе требований. Если требуется быстрота а-также понятность, обычно используется JSON. Если важна формальная структура плюс валидация информации, задействуется XML-формат.

Обработка JavaScript-Object-Notation а-также XML

Ради работы с JSON-форматом и XML-форматом задействуются профильные инструменты плюс модули. Они позволяют читать, записывать а-также конвертировать сведения. В основной-части языков кодинга имеется стандартная поддержка указанных 1xbet стандартов.

Интерпретация JavaScript-Object-Notation чаще-всего быстрее, поскольку потому-что JSON схема легче. Extensible-Markup-Language нуждается-в больше ресурсов по-причине многоуровневой схемы а-также потребности проверки элементов.

Преобразование данных среди структурами еще возможно. Такая-возможность позволяет объединять сервисы, использующие несколько форматы. Такие процессы часто запускаются без-ручного-участия посредством применением специальных инструментов 1хбет.

Значение JSON плюс XML-формата во нынешних платформах

JSON плюс Extensible-Markup-Language являются ключевыми частями цифровой среды. Эти-форматы поддерживают пересылку сведениями среди сервисами а-также помогают разрабатывать связки. При-отсутствии указанных стандартов связь для системами оказалось-бы бы намного менее-удобным.

JSON является основным стандартом ради веб-приложений а-также API за-счет данной понятности и практичности. Extensible-Markup-Language удерживает собственную важность в платформах, когда нужна четкая структура и проверка сведений.

Оба стандарта дальше использоваться и сохраняться. Данные-форматы остаются ключевыми средствами с-целью передачи данных плюс построения электронных 1х бет систем.

Дополнительные особенности форматов

JavaScript-Object-Notation плюс Extensible-Markup-Language отличаются не лишь форматом-записи, но плюс принципом ко работе со данными. JSON-формат чаще применяется в-качестве формат передачи, тогда как Extensible-Markup-Language способен использоваться в-качестве ради пересылки, равно плюс с-целью размещения информации. Это связано со тем-фактом, что XML-формат позволяет описывать значительно развитые структуры плюс правила контроля.

В JSON не-предусмотрена возможность комментариев, это создает JSON более строгим в-плане точки оценки организации. Во XML 1xbet заметки разрешаются, что ускоряет описание сведений. Тем-не-менее данная-возможность также увеличивает размер и имеет-возможность замедлять анализ.

Дополнительно значимой деталью считается чувствительность ко регистру. Внутри JSON-формате поля зависимы относительно case, что требует аккуратности во-время взаимодействии. Внутри XML дополнительно важно учитывать корректное оформление элементов, так-как как сбой в названии может привести для некорректной интерпретации.

Производительность а-также эффективность

JSON-формат как-правило обрабатывается быстрее, так как данного-формата организация проще а-также требует меньшего-количества вычислений. Данный-фактор 1хбет в-особенности важно в-условиях взаимодействии с большими наборами данных и высокими нагрузками. JSON часто применяется для системах, когда важна оперативность ответа.

XML-формат требует значительно-больше вычислений с-целью интерпретации, так-как потому-что требуется анализировать организацию тегов плюс валидировать тегов валидность. При-этом такой-подход покрывается способностью строгой валидации данных а-также расширяемостью организации.

В-процессе выборе формата необходимо оценивать требования проекта. Если ключевым-условием является быстрота а-также краткость, обычно применяется JSON-формат. Если критична формальность а-также валидация информации, применяется 1х бет Extensible-Markup-Language.

Exit mobile version